Date
717 H.
1317 – 1318
Localization Exactitude Degree
Exact
Place of Production
China, Zhejiang province, Hangzhou
Present Location
Mosquée Fenghuangsi, Hangzhou
Website Link
http://www.epigraphie-islamique.uliege.be/thesaurus/User/EpigraphyDisplay.aspx?id=29606&pan=5&sc=2&st=717
Language
Arabic
Type of text
Funerary text
Nature of the Text
Epitaph
Text Content
(١) كلّ نفس ذائقة الموت (= ‬قرآن،‮ ٣‬،‮ ٢٨١\٥٨١ و ١٢‬،‮ ٦٣\٥٣ و ٩٢‬،‮ ٧٥)
‬(٢) قال النبىّ صلّى اللّه عليه و على آله و سلّم من مات غريبا
(٣) فقد مات شهيدا و قال عليه الصلوة و التحيّة موت الغريب شهادة
(٤) اعرض عن دار الغرور إلى دار السرور و فارق الإخوان و فوصل <١>
(٥) إلى رحمة اللّه الملك الديّان و هو الأجلّ الكبير كريم فخر الأقران
(٦) بديع الخلان المغفور المرحوم خواجه محمّد بن ارسلان الخانبالقى
(٧) تغمّده اللّه بالرحمة و الرضوان و أسكنه فى أعلى الجنان
(٨) و كان وفاته الخامس من محرّم من سنة سبع عشر و سبعمائة
Script
Other
Type of Object
cenotaph/tombstone
Writing Surface
stone\type of stone\limestone
Shape (Epigraphy)
band
Size (of the object)
58 x 44 cm
Layout (Epigraphy & Objects)
8 lines
Technique
engraved
